This single cask, single malt Scotch whisky was distilled at Miltonduff in 2009 and aged for twelve years in a Sauternes hogshead. The character from this sweet French wine certainly shines through in this unusual, fruity Speysider, which Alistair Walker bottled up for its Infrequent Flyers range. With an outturn of only 304 bottles at 58.6% ABV, this is a full-flavoured dram indeed, and one well worth savouring if you're a fan of interesting finishes!
Drizzles of caramel, cocoa nibs, earthy pepper, cloves, and fruity wine gums.
Sweet stewed fruit compote, hot chocolate and sticky fruitcake, with toasted oak and warm tobacco.
Plenty of pepper and ginger, with toasted brown bread, and apricot jam.
